I made a huge mistake.
I’ve always been the good girl and the dutiful mafia daughter.
So when my devil of a father is in trouble, I ask the help of a worse one.
Vaughn Bancroft is a demon in a three-piece suit.
A monster with the body of a god and the mind of a villain.
The first time we cross paths, he tells me to run away and never look back.
I should have listened.
Because taking his help means entering his world of power, control, and deviant games, and giving him my body and soul.
I thought I could handle his brutal touch. I thought I could weather his storm.
But I never accounted for the monster waking something monstrous inside of me.
Something that refuses to go back to sleep.
Something that craves his darkness.
Something that may destroy everything I am.

Dance of Monsters is a fully standalone dark mafia romance with a good-girl heroine and a morally gray hero. Readers are highly advised to read the TW inside. No cliffhanger; HEA included.

A reader first and foremost, Jagger Cole cut his romance writing teeth penning various fan-fiction stories years ago. After deciding to hang up his writing boots, Jagger worked in advertising pretending to be Don Draper. It worked enough to convince a woman way out of his league to marry him, though, which is a total win.

Now, Dad to two little princesses and King to a Queen, Jagger is thrilled to be back at the keyboard.

When not writing or reading romance books, he can be found woodworking, enjoying good whiskey, and grilling outside—rain or shine.

From the moment Vaughn and Evelina appeared in Dance of Defiance (Val/Roman’s book), I knew I wanted more of them, but I did not expect to get their story together in one book, and I was thrilled.

These two could not be more opposite. Evelina is the prim, proper ballerina and mafia princess who doesn’t even swear and blushes when conversations turn risqué. Vaughn, on the other hand, is unapologetically unhinged. He's shaped by a lifetime of darkness and trauma. Watching them balance each other was incredibly satisfying. Evelina grows into her strength, recognizes her worth, and finds her backbone, while Vaughn softens in unexpected ways and begins to confront his demons. Their character arcs felt earned and beautifully developed.

The inclusion of the S/M dynamic surprised me (especially for Evelina) but I appreciated how it became a space where she could step into her power while still feeling safe. At the same time, it gave Vaughn room to fully be himself without apology. What I loved most is that once their feelings deepened, that dynamic didn’t disappear. Their intensity remained intact. I was worried things might soften once love entered the picture, but that was absolutely not the case.

The twists kept me guessing until the very end. The final third of the book moved at breakneck speed and completely had me on the edge of my seat.

Jagger has a writing style that doesn’t shy away from the gritty realities of the mafia world while still delivering real emotional depth. So often mafia romances feel watered down, but here you’re immersed fully in the danger and darkness without sacrificing the romance.
